Job Description
Purchase Ledger Clerk required to join large accounts function in the Trafford area, reporting to the Purchase Ledger Supervisor. You will be responsible for matching and coding large volumes of invoices, inputting onto system, obtaining authorisation for payments and dealing with any queries from suppliers.
You will have previous experience within an accounts department, preferably within a Purchase Ledger role. You will need excellent communication skills to deal with suppliers, a high level of accuracy and be well organised to deal with the high volume of paperwork.
